Don't you guys never read the README included with apps ? There is no "magical trick" ,setting up various emulators the "same way" or placing ROM files in multiple directories to get this working has no logical meanings.

(1) genplus will look for roms in sd:/genplus/roms or directly let you browse from the root if this directory does not exist

(2) snes9x/fceugx,vbagx will also look in a default directory (sd:/XXXX/roms) BUT you can configure the ROM directory in emulator settings. So better check your current configuration or delete the configuration file.

Even if the roms were not in the correct location, wouldn't the emulator still run? Or would it still freeze on a black screen?
I see, I missed that part ... if the emulator just give you a black screen when launching it from HBC then it has nothing to do with the location of your ROM files, it's a problem that occurs way before you can even attempt to load a game.

Try to reinstall DVDX using Hackmii Installer 0.6 , it seems to be a common (but unexplained) issue for some people using CIOS or/and old DVDX weird installation. The reason it works with genplus is probably because the version you are using has been compiled with older libraries that somehow react differently.

Well, I just found my problem: a USB device I didn't remember I had connected. I had set up one of those fitness games for my mom that required a USB camera, and I completely forgot about it while trying out homebrew. It's a wonder how I managed to get some of these things to even work.

So with that, I'd suggest that anyone having these problems double-check for any USB devices. Hopefully, someone made the same mistake I did. x_x
